Switching between Sleep, Standby and On One Flow has three power modes, Standby, Sleep and On. In Standby, One Flow uses minimal power. In Sleep mode, One Flow remains connected to the wireless network (once attached) and is ready to stream music using Pure Stream.

Streaming music from a PC or Mac You can stream music stored on your computer or on a UPnP-compatible Network Attached Storage (NAS) device to One Flow. To stream music from your computer you will need to install media server software on it.
Extend the aerial, then press Home and select Digital radio from the audio source screen. The first time you select digital radio, One Flow will perform an autotune to find all available stations and will tune into one when finished.
Listening to FM radio Extend the aerial, then press Home and select FM radio from the audio source screen. Turn the Select dial to seek to the next or previous FM station. Changing the radio name Your One Flow is assigned a name. This name is used so that you can find your radio easily when using the Pure Lounge website to manage your listening. This name is also used to identify One Flow as an available speaker in Pure Stream.
Encryption mode: Change the encryption mode between WEP, WPA (PSK), WPA2 (PSK) or None. One Flow automatically detects the mode for your network. Only change this setting if you think the encryption mode is incorrect. Key or password: Enter a new encryption key or password.
